1 week mother-son trip in August. Where?

I am planning a 1-week mother-son trip (tween son) in the first week of August and struggling to decide on a destination. Our budget for the trip, flights included, is about $3500 and we will be flying from ATL. General regions on the table are the U.S., Canada, Europe and South America (but flights for the latter two will eat up a lot of the budget!).

We'd like to stick with direct or one-stop flights so as not to lose too much travel time.

Things we do and don't prefer:

- Yes to beaches or coastlines, watersports, history (especially ancient history), good food, adventure activities, beautiful natural scenery. And, we like city-based trips as well. Both of us appreciate the quirky and unusual.
- No to camping, theme parks, lots of driving. I'm not opposed to renting a car but don't want to spend hours in it every day. I cannot drive a stick shift so renting a car in areas where an automatic is expensive would be hard.
- We're okay with inexpensive hotels as long as they are clean and pleasant, and in a safe area. In general, we'd rather spend money on activities and experiences than a place to sleep.

Any ideas and suggestions for places we might consider?

Thank you in advance!

>>. . . Europe and South America (but flights for the latter two will eat up a lot of the budget!). <<

Actually, flights will eat up more than half of your budget so neither area is at all practical.

I'd consider parts of Mexico or Costa Rica - or San Diego, or maybe Seattle/Victoria/Vancouver.
